dc.description.abstract1. Es wurde festgestellt, daß das feinverteilte Kupfer, welches auf Aluminium aus einer Kupferchloridlösung abgeschieden wird, peptisiert werden kann und ein Sol mit einer durchschnittlichen Teilchengröße der Kupferpartikelchen von 0,8 μ bildet.en_US
